2. Obstacles Of Reusing Solar Panels



It is extensively accepted that recycling photovoltaic panels has many ecological advantages, however, it is additionally true that the procedure isn't without its challenges. But exactly what are these obstacles? Let's investigate further.



One of the biggest concerns with recycling solar panels is the intricacy of the job itself. It can be difficult to break down the various parts, such as glass and metal, to be reused independently. Furthermore, solar panel suppliers typically have a mix of materials used in their items which makes arranging them a lot more complex. Moreover, there are security and health and wellness dangers involved with managing broken glass or inhaling fumes from melting components.

One more key obstacle related to recycling solar panels is expense. Lots of countries do not have sufficient facilities or resources to adequately reuse these things which brings about higher costs for companies trying to do so. Additionally, due to the specialized nature of recycling photovoltaic panels, this can develop a monetary concern on firms trying to stay compliant with policies. Ultimately, these expenses could be passed down to consumers making it difficult for them to pay for renewable resource resources.

3. Strategies For Reusing Solar Panels



As the world pursues an extra sustainable future, reusing solar panels is a significantly popular job. In the middle of this expanding interest, nonetheless, we have to think about the techniques that remain in place to make it possible.

To begin with, many firms have actually implemented a 'take-back' system where old or damaged solar panels can be gathered and sent to their particular manufacturing facilities for recycling. This way, the materials have the ability to be recycled in the building of brand-new items. Furthermore, some municipalities have also started using rewards for individuals desiring to recycle their photovoltaic panels; this can range from tax obligation breaks to complimentary delivery expenses.

In addition, innovation has ended up being increasingly sophisticated when it concerns recycling photovoltaic panels-- with specialized makers capable of separating out all the various components within them. As an example, by using AI-powered robotic arms, these machines can remove valuable materials such as copper and aluminium while likewise disposing of hazardous waste securely.
